What is a Buyer’s Real Estate Agent?

What is a buyer’s real estate agent?  A buyer’s agent is a well-informed professional advocate working on behalf of a home buyer. As a home buyer, they represent you in all aspects of purchasing a home. A buyer’s agent has a legal duty to ensure the buyer’s interests are protected and will fight to ensure the buyer gets the best deal possible in their home buying process. 

Tips to Find and Hire a Real Estate Agent

A buyer’s agent will be your guide through the complete process of buying a home. You should look for a buyer’s agent near you that you can communicate easily with and who understands your requirements and goals. You need a team leader as your guide.  The following tips will help you choose the best real estate agent when purchasing a home. 

Research Buyer's Agents in the Area

Finding a buyer’s agent starts with research.  Start your research for local real estate agents with referrals from friends, lenders you are familiar with, and online reviews.  You could turn to local real estate agents who support causes that are important to you in your community. Have a conversation with at least three different buyer’s agents. A face-to-face conversation will give insight for finding the best real estate agent near me.

Ask the Right Questions

Naturally, when looking for a buyer’s agent, you will want to know how long they have been an agent, how people they have helped to find a home, and if they work part-time or full time.  A buyer’s agent will be able to present a real estate license, and may also have additional certifications or designations to bring to the table. These are all good things to check on, but you must also ask the right questions.


If you don’t ask the right questions, you could get a real estate agent who does not represent you as the buyer. You are looking for a buyer’s agent legally obligated to put your needs before their own.  Make sure they explain their agency relationship to you.  They should be happy to present a buyer’s agency agreement to you. 


Ask the real estate agent about which properties they will be showing you.  The answers given will reveal if they have been listening to you and that they understand what your needs are.  Look for a buyer’s agent who listens to your needs more than talking about their own success stories. 

Find an Agent You Can Trust

A trustworthy buyer’s agent will want to know if you have been preapproved for a loan and what type of loan the bank has given you.  A reputable buyer’s agent will be asking about your housing preferences.  Finding a buyer’s agent with good listening skills while also asking probing questions is the kind of real estate agent you want. Does your prospective buyer’s agent seem to have a good grasp of your requirements? 


You will be working with a buyer’s agent for several months
while you find your dream home.  Your buyer’s agent should be a person who you can trust and feel comfortable with.  Trust your instincts and the insights you have gained while talking with a real estate agent in person.

Check If They Mitigate Risk

Remember that a buyer’s agent has a legal obligation to protect your interests as a home buyer.  You are hiring a buyer’s agent because they are practical and professionally trained to mitigate your risk.  They will assess your disposable income, borrowing ability, investment strategy and your personal risk profile to achieve the goal of homeownership in a timely manner while protecting your investment.
